Congressional Summary of S 1326

Food Security and Farm Protection Act

This bill restricts state and local governments from imposing certain standards or conditions on the preharvest production of agricultural products in another state. Specifically, it prohibits the imposition of such standards or conditions on products sold or offered for sale in interstate commerce if (1) the production occurs in another state, and (2) the standard or condition adds to requirements applicable under federal law and the laws of the state and locality where the product is produced.

The bill also allows for a private right of action to challenge state or local regulations relating to agricultural goods sold in interstate commerce. A person may bring an action in (1) the U.S. district court for the judicial district in which the person is affected by a regulation or the person resides, operates, or does business; or (2) any other appropriate court with jurisdiction.

Current Status of Bill S 1326

Bill S 1326 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since April 8, 2025. Bill S 1326 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the Senate on April 8, 2025.  Bill S 1326's most recent activity was Read twice and referred to the Committee on Agriculture, Nutrition, and Forestry. as of April 8, 2025
